New Holland 8770
The New Holland 8770 is a powerful row crop tractor built from 1993 to 2000. It has a strong Ford diesel engine with 6 cylinders and 190 horsepower. This engine is bigger than most other tractors, making it great for tough jobs. The tractor has four-wheel drive and a full power shift transmission with 16 forward gears and 9 reverse gears, giving the driver lots of options. This tractor is big and heavy, weighing 19,450 pounds. It has a three-point hitch in the back that can lift very heavy loads, up to 12,140 pounds. The hydraulic system is good, with a pump that can move 30.1 gallons of fluid per minute. The New Holland 8770 has a comfortable cab for the driver and uses wet disc brakes for safety. It's a solid choice for farmers who need a strong, reliable tractor for big fields and heavy work.

Full specifications
Every recorded spec
General
| Manufacturer | New Holland |
|---|---|
| Model | 8770 |
| Category | Row Crop tractor |
| Type | 4x4 MFWD 4WD |
| Years built | 1993–2000 |
| Operating weight | 19,450lb |
Engine
| Make | Ford |
|---|---|
| Power | 190hp |
| Cylinders | 6 |
| Displacement | 456ci |
| Bore | 4.4in |
| Stroke | 5in |
Transmission
| Type | Full power shift |
|---|---|
| Forward gears | 16 |
| Reverse gears | 9 |
Chassis & drive
| Chassis | 4x4 MFWD 4WD |
|---|---|
| Drive | 4WD |
| Steering | Hydrostatic power |
| Brakes | Wet disc |
| Cab | Cab (standard) |
Hydraulics
| Type | Closed center load sensing (CCLS) |
|---|---|
| Pump flow | 30.1gpm |
Power take-off
| Rear PTO | Independent |
|---|---|
| PTO power | 179.4hp |
| PTO speed | 1,000rpm |
Dimensions
| Wheelbase | 122.6in |
|---|---|
| Length | 196.5in |
| Width | 96.5in |
| Height | 121.3in |
| Operating weight | 19,450lb |
Capacities
| Cooling system | 6.6gal |
